Clicking/Clunking Sound while Accelerating under Low Speeds by theo826 in pacificahybrid

[–]VW_johnny 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I know a common issue on these hybrids are the axle nuts coming loose which will lend itself to a clicking sound coming on and off the gas. Simple fix to retorque the nuts and many folks add Nordlock washers to prevent them from coming loose over and over again

My 2022 SEL Tiguan has two different toned paints by [deleted] in Tiguan

[–]VW_johnny 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Plastic and metals take paint differently. I have a strong feeling this isn't an instance of damage but rather that. Definitely most noticable in whites and silvers, with some mfgs and colors more than others
